How these universities are ranked

161 of these universities hold a QS World position, from #1 (Massachusetts Institute of Technology) to #600 (Tulane University of Louisiana); they are listed first, in that order. The rest are ordered by research impact. Harvard University has the largest research record in this group, with 146,463,495 citations and an h-index of 2,807. 186 universities have neither a QS position nor a research record yet and appear at the end, marked "Not yet ranked".

Public, private and where they are

The split is 2,465 public to 50 private institutions. By location, New York (32), Texas (13) and Massachusetts (9) account for the most of those we can place. The oldest is Harvard University, founded in 1636. Arizona State University Campus Immersion is the largest, with 64,674 students.

What the courses look like

By level: 24,131 bachelor's, 4,407 master's, 2,659 diploma and 1,135 professional. The most common subjects are Social Sciences & Psychology (5,168), Business & Management (5,145), Medicine & Health Sciences (4,501) and Education (3,486). The usual length is 4 years and 1–2 years. 94% are full-time and 2,074 can be studied online. Start dates lean to Fall (100% of courses with a stated intake) and Spring (96% of courses with a stated intake). Humboldt State University offers the widest choice, with 303 of these courses.

What it costs

We hold indicative fees for 182 of these universities. University of Puerto Rico-Mayaguez is the least expensive at USD 5,274 a year and Columbia University in the City of New York the most at USD 71,845; the middle of the range is about USD 25,344.
